Italian used car market trends and competition

Overview

The Italian automotive market continues to see a shift toward used vehicles. Data from the 2025 Second Hand Economy Observatory by IPSOS Doxa for Subito indicates that one in five Italians has purchased a used vehicle in the last three years, representing a 6 percentage point increase from 2024. In 2025, used car sales in Italy were more than double those of new cars. By August 2026, the market has undergone significant structural shifts. SUVs have become a dominant force, now accounting for approximately one in three new car sales, with popular models including the Toyota RAV4, Dacia Duster, and MG ZS. In the diesel segment, the Mercedes GLA emerged as the top seller, followed by the Audi Q3 and the Volkswagen Tiguan. Urban mobility trends remain centered on microcars and electric quadricycles, such as the Citroën Ami and Fiat Topolino, which cater to younger drivers and short-distance commuters. However, a growing challenge has emerged regarding vehicle affordability: there is an increasing scarcity of new vehicles priced below 15,000 euros. While the Dacia Sandero and Fiat Panda remain in this budget-friendly bracket, the availability of affordable entry-level options is tightening. Recent data from the Automobile Club d’Italia (ACI) shows a slight contraction in the used car market for August 2026, with ownership transfers falling by 0.2% compared to August 2025 to a total of 179,397. Despite this, the preference for used vehicles remains high; in August, 258 used cars were sold for every 100 new cars. While overall vehicle transfers decreased by 0.4%, the used motorcycle market grew by 2.2%. Additionally, gasoline-hybrid transfers reached 11% of the August market, marking a 19.4% annual increase. In the light commercial vehicle sector, registrations rose by 4.6% in August to 8,390 units, recovering from a 10% decline in July.
